visionteks are fine, they're all reference anyways, so essentially all the same cards. There are no nonreference 5970s

There's the Ares, that's sortof a 5970.

But other than that they're all reference cards, which means they're all made to AMD/ATI's spec by Foxconn in China.  All reference cards from both AMD and Nvidia are made by Foxconn.
